Tehching Hsieh talks to Jean Wainwright about two of his his one year performances. 1981-1982 in which he spent one year without entering a building, and 1982-1983 in which he spent one year attached to artist Linda Montano by a short length of rope.

Sonya Schönberger is a German artist whose stitches images are sourced from the news media.
Schönberger also performs her work, stitching in the gallery. Below is an interview with the artist about her project during a performance this year at the exhibition Extreme Crafts in Vilnius, Lithuania. For the duration of the exhibition, Schönberger stitched imagery and text from a local newspaper.
